Gentoo Archives: gentoo-commits

From: Mikle Kolyada <zlogene@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: dev-python/photutils/
Date: Sat, 28 Dec 2019 16:50:48
Message-Id: 1577551832.a65781bff267c7d44ec0a12eaf4fa7657c144a39.zlogene@gentoo
1 commit: a65781bff267c7d44ec0a12eaf4fa7657c144a39
2 Author: Mikle Kolyada <zlogene <AT> gentoo <DOT> org>
3 AuthorDate: Sat Dec 28 16:50:32 2019 +0000
4 Commit: Mikle Kolyada <zlogene <AT> gentoo <DOT> org>
5 CommitDate: Sat Dec 28 16:50:32 2019 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=a65781bf
7
8 dev-python/photoutils: remove last-rited pkg
9
10 Signed-off-by: Mikle Kolyada <zlogene <AT> gentoo.org>
11
12 dev-python/photutils/Manifest | 2 -
13 dev-python/photutils/metadata.xml | 17 ---------
14 dev-python/photutils/photutils-0.3.1.ebuild | 58 -----------------------------
15 dev-python/photutils/photutils-0.3.2.ebuild | 58 -----------------------------
16 4 files changed, 135 deletions(-)
17
18 diff --git a/dev-python/photutils/Manifest b/dev-python/photutils/Manifest
19 deleted file mode 100644
20 index d75e5e1aecb..00000000000
21 --- a/dev-python/photutils/Manifest
22 +++ /dev/null
23 @@ -1,2 +0,0 @@
24 -DIST photutils-0.3.1.tar.gz 633814 BLAKE2B 362fda6922f0fa192f383e52dc30b7e02e63d215486d895c3d8ed88784709c1f7758c4206ba7d4116d8b64586fb2804a1495964dc4ad67fd6eff74cfcc0e51b0 SHA512 62f7b838e09cb76d0c3b400524340861d882455d305fc31bb062c5853018f0133a4364a5b5e5166101328ad931d474823dd59ab7e58fdcb68bd824dd2ed34959
25 -DIST photutils-0.3.2.tar.gz 634159 BLAKE2B 8297ed77059b6bbe3cbd92b7aefb79886b88741fafea43f44cac9eff86a02c24e7e7c1428ae70259e3d2d2590eb61f8b864d9edf3dcecd340aa82b095644b32a SHA512 69c845cee9e16ab9daa26e87bbd209f9159fbba4cbcbae1eea9e84bf4ab75b7723964bde30ecec4004d00a80370ed599d867d8314675700485eb6190c7aa0300
26
27 diff --git a/dev-python/photutils/metadata.xml b/dev-python/photutils/metadata.xml
28 deleted file mode 100644
29 index b72b596902e..00000000000
30 --- a/dev-python/photutils/metadata.xml
31 +++ /dev/null
32 @@ -1,17 +0,0 @@
33 -<?xml version="1.0" encoding="UTF-8"?>
34 -<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
35 -<pkgmetadata>
36 - <maintainer type="project">
37 - <email>sci-astronomy@g.o</email>
38 - <name>Gentoo Astronomy Project</name>
39 - </maintainer>
40 - <longdescription lang="en">
41 - photutils is a python package for determining photometric properties
42 - of sources in astronomical images. This includes source detection,
43 - centroid and shape parameters, and performing photometry.
44 - </longdescription>
45 - <upstream>
46 - <remote-id type="pypi">photutils</remote-id>
47 - <remote-id type="github">astropy/photutils</remote-id>
48 - </upstream>
49 -</pkgmetadata>
50
51 diff --git a/dev-python/photutils/photutils-0.3.1.ebuild b/dev-python/photutils/photutils-0.3.1.ebuild
52 deleted file mode 100644
53 index 63d149fcc1d..00000000000
54 --- a/dev-python/photutils/photutils-0.3.1.ebuild
55 +++ /dev/null
56 @@ -1,58 +0,0 @@
57 -# Copyright 1999-2019 Gentoo Authors
58 -# Distributed under the terms of the GNU General Public License v2
59 -
60 -EAPI=6
61 -
62 -PYTHON_COMPAT=( python3_5 )
63 -
64 -inherit distutils-r1 virtualx
65 -
66 -DESCRIPTION="Python package for image astronomical photometry"
67 -HOMEPAGE="https://photutils.readthedocs.org/"
68 -S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z"
69 -KEYWORDS="~amd64 ~x86 ~amd64-linux ~x86-linux"
70 -
71 -LICENSE="BSD"
72 -SLOT="0"
73 -IUSE="doc test"
74 -RESTRICT="!test? ( test )"
75 -DOCS=( README.rst )
76 -
77 -RDEPEND="
78 - dev-python/astropy[${PYTHON_USEDEP}]
79 - dev-python/matplotlib[${PYTHON_USEDEP}]
80 - dev-python/numpy[${PYTHON_USEDEP}]
81 - sci-libs/scikits_image[${PYTHON_USEDEP}]
82 - sci-libs/scipy[${PYTHON_USEDEP}]
83 -"
84 -DEPEND="${RDEPEND}
85 - dev-python/astropy-helpers[${PYTHON_USEDEP}]
86 - dev-python/setuptools[${PYTHON_USEDEP}]
87 - doc? ( dev-python/sphinx[${PYTHON_USEDEP}] )
88 - test? ( dev-python/pytest[${PYTHON_USEDEP}] )
89 -"
90 -
91 -python_prepare_all() {
92 - sed -i -e '/auto_use/s/True/False/' setup.cfg || die
93 - export MPLCONFIGDIR="${T}"
94 - echo "backend: Agg" > "${MPLCONFIGDIR}"/matplotlibrc
95 - distutils-r1_python_prepare_all
96 -}
97 -
98 -python_compile_all() {
99 - if use doc; then
100 - python_setup
101 - VARTEXFONTS="${T}"/fonts \
102 - PYTHONPATH="${BUILD_DIR}"/lib \
103 - esetup.py build_sphinx --no-intersphinx
104 - fi
105 -}
106 -
107 -python_test() {
108 - virtx esetup.py test
109 -}
110 -
111 -python_install_all() {
112 - use doc && local HTML_DOCS=( docs/_build/html/. )
113 - distutils-r1_python_install_all
114 -}
115
116 diff --git a/dev-python/photutils/photutils-0.3.2.ebuild b/dev-python/photutils/photutils-0.3.2.ebuild
117 deleted file mode 100644
118 index c5c98299f6f..00000000000
119 --- a/dev-python/photutils/photutils-0.3.2.ebuild
120 +++ /dev/null
121 @@ -1,58 +0,0 @@
122 -# Copyright 1999-2019 Gentoo Authors
123 -# Distributed under the terms of the GNU General Public License v2
124 -
125 -EAPI=6
126 -
127 -PYTHON_COMPAT=( python3_{5,6} )
128 -
129 -inherit distutils-r1 virtualx
130 -
131 -DESCRIPTION="Python package for image astronomical photometry"
132 -HOMEPAGE="https://photutils.readthedocs.org/"
133 -S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z"
134 -KEYWORDS="~amd64 ~x86 ~amd64-linux ~x86-linux"
135 -
136 -LICENSE="BSD"
137 -SLOT="0"
138 -IUSE="doc test"
139 -RESTRICT="!test? ( test )"
140 -DOCS=( README.rst )
141 -
142 -RDEPEND="
143 - dev-python/astropy[${PYTHON_USEDEP}]
144 - dev-python/matplotlib[${PYTHON_USEDEP}]
145 - dev-python/numpy[${PYTHON_USEDEP}]
146 - sci-libs/scikits_image[${PYTHON_USEDEP}]
147 - sci-libs/scipy[${PYTHON_USEDEP}]
148 -"
149 -DEPEND="${RDEPEND}
150 - dev-python/astropy-helpers[${PYTHON_USEDEP}]
151 - dev-python/setuptools[${PYTHON_USEDEP}]
152 - doc? ( dev-python/sphinx[${PYTHON_USEDEP}] )
153 - test? ( dev-python/pytest[${PYTHON_USEDEP}] )
154 -"
155 -
156 -python_prepare_all() {
157 - sed -i -e '/auto_use/s/True/False/' setup.cfg || die
158 - export MPLCONFIGDIR="${T}"
159 - echo "backend: Agg" > "${MPLCONFIGDIR}"/matplotlibrc
160 - distutils-r1_python_prepare_all
161 -}
162 -
163 -python_compile_all() {
164 - if use doc; then
165 - python_setup
166 - VARTEXFONTS="${T}"/fonts \
167 - PYTHONPATH="${BUILD_DIR}"/lib \
168 - esetup.py build_sphinx --no-intersphinx
169 - fi
170 -}
171 -
172 -python_test() {
173 - virtx esetup.py test
174 -}
175 -
176 -python_install_all() {
177 - use doc && local HTML_DOCS=( docs/_build/html/. )
178 - distutils-r1_python_install_all
179 -}